On the way home yesterday I noticed that my front brakes were starting to squeal....not loudly but the noise is there...bike only has 7600 miles on it...  Is it possible that the pads are worn out already????  :-\
 
They shouldn't be (especially with the highway miles). But you never know. You could have a caliper dragging the pads. It's only a couple of bolts on each side. Pop off the calipers and take a real good look at the pads. Or of course bring it up and we'll do it!
 
LOL i'll pop em off this weekend and take a gander....  (At the same time I check the head bearing etc)

When are you guys doing another wrenching session?  :)
 
Had same noise after rear pad change by the dealer. Cleaned the calipers good, put anti- sqeal on the backs of the pads and shazaam.....
